HG51 CZR is a 2001 Nissan Primera in Blue with a 1,769c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 17 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 82.4%.
Across all 2001 Nissan Primera models, the average MOT pass rate is 71.2% with a typical mileage of 73,712 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Nissan Primera f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 96,181 recorded failures. If you're considering buying HG51 CZR,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Nissan Primera typically stays on UK roads for around 35 years. At 25 years old, this Nissan Primera is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
